
As a finance major, there are two things that I was taught by a professor I had a great deal of respect for:
- Never buy a new car, always buy a used car. Used cars don't have the "lot depreciation", are usually better these days because of services like Carfax and Certified Pre-Owned programs.
- Never finance for longer than four years. If you can't afford it in four years, then you can't afford it!
